论坛风格切换
正版合作和侵权请联系 sd173@foxmail.com
 
  • 帖子
  • 日志
  • 用户
  • 版块
  • 群组
帖子
购买邀请后未收到邀请联系sdbeta@qq.com
  • 2377阅读
  • 6回复

[教程资料]建议大家不要使用伪绿色软件,对系统健康有害无益 [复制链接]

上一主题 下一主题
离线沉禹倾峰
 

发帖
2442
今日发帖
最后登录
2017-08-13
只看楼主 倒序阅读 使用道具 楼主  发表于: 2010-01-13 18:52:48

当然,真正的绿色软件是不会有任何LJ产生的,它们就一个或者几个文件,不在系统目录里面写东西,不更改注册表。这个才是绿色软件。
但是不是所有的软件都能够做到绿色,尤其是存在交互性的软件。例如QQ和MSN会开机自动启动。迅雷要和IE关联。播放器要和文件扩展名进行关联。office插件也总得知道office在哪里。为了程序之间的关联,系统提供了注册表用户各种程序之间交换配置信息,提供了system32目录,和appdata目录用于存放需要共用的动态库。
按照微软的逻辑,一个程序应该在安装的时候把自己的快捷方式复制到开始菜单,把需要共享的配置信息放入注册表,把必须的系统运行库放入system32和appdata。并且记录由此产生的所有变化,最后在卸载的时候再从上述位置清除。只要不是流氓软件,应该都要做到这一点。
那一些并不适合做成绿色软件的程序是怎样被爱好者们“绿化”的呢?它们依靠注册表reg文件,与批处理bat文件。只要双击bat文件,就可以把需要的注册表项目放入注册表,把需要的系统文件拷入system32。从而使得程序不用经历“安装”的步骤就可以执行,是为绿化。这个手法也被一些软件,尤其是国内的软件学了去,它们在第一次执行的时候也会进行类似操作。例如迅雷,直接双击也可运行,但是注册表什么的都已经被写上了,这些软件都不能算真正的绿色软件。
这些伪绿色软件通过这种手法起到了绿色软件类似的作用,缺点也显而易见,就是因为没有正常安装,所以也没有办法卸载。当软件被删除以后,注册表和系统目录里就留下了LJ。软件升级后废弃的键值也不会自动删掉。残留文件甚至可能造成更严重的冲突。莫名其妙地弹框说丢失了***文件有时就是这个原因。
建议大家尽量使用安装版的软件,虽然麻烦点儿但是有利系统健康O(∩_∩)O
1条评分
quen2008 电魂 +2 闪电联盟因你而精彩! 2010-01-14
沉禹倾峰_百度空间_http://hi.baidu.com/zhangjieblog
离线沉禹倾峰

发帖
2442
今日发帖
最后登录
2017-08-13
只看该作者 沙发  发表于: 2010-01-13 18:54:47
按照微软的逻辑,一个程序应该在安装的时候把自己的快捷方式复制到开始菜单,把需要共享的配置信息放入注册表,把必须的系统运行库放入system32和appdata。并且记录由此产生的所有变化,最后在卸载的时候再从上述位置清除。只要不是流氓软件,应该都要做到这一点。

这应该是标准的程序文件吧

以前没怎么注意绿色不绿色,只觉得能用拿过来用就可以了

以后可以经常关注一下

支持绿色
1条评分
quen2008 电魂 +3 闪电联盟因你而精彩! 2010-01-14
沉禹倾峰_百度空间_http://hi.baidu.com/zhangjieblog
离线ahyanglf
发帖
*
今日发帖
最后登录
1970-01-01
只看该作者 板凳  发表于: 2010-01-13 19:03:14
回 1楼(沉禹倾峰) 的帖子
绿色的在某些方面还是占有优势的
离线沉禹倾峰

发帖
2442
今日发帖
最后登录
2017-08-13
只看该作者 地板  发表于: 2010-01-13 21:28:02
回 2楼(ahyanglf) 的帖子
  我自己其实对这方面也没什么太多的关注和研究

当然看介绍的时候口碑蛮不错的

也希望今天能朝那个方向发展
[ 此帖被沉禹倾峰在2010-01-17 16:17重新编辑 ]
沉禹倾峰_百度空间_http://hi.baidu.com/zhangjieblog
离线quen2008
发帖
*
今日发帖
最后登录
1970-01-01
只看该作者 地下室  发表于: 2010-01-14 20:37:23
回 1楼(沉禹倾峰) 的帖子
现在的云端软件做的不错,可以试试
离线扁豆
发帖
*
今日发帖
最后登录
1970-01-01
只看该作者 5 发表于: 2010-01-15 11:23:04
灰常有道理啊,我学习了
离线沉禹倾峰

发帖
2442
今日发帖
最后登录
2017-08-13
只看该作者 6 发表于: 2010-01-15 20:59:44
Re:回 1楼(沉禹倾峰) 的帖子
引用第4楼quen2008于2010-01-14 20:37发表的 回 1楼(沉禹倾峰) 的帖子 :
现在的云端软件做的不错,可以试试


刚去搜索了一下云端软件

云端软件平台只是一个软件运行平台,它在不修改注册表的情况下运行软件。运行的云端软件并不是没有安装,而是将软件安装在云端的缓存路径中,相当于你在不修改系统注册表的情况下把软件安装到云端缓存路径的文件夹中,硬盘有软件运行,运行速度肯定会受到影响。

以后我也慢慢多学习学习这个
沉禹倾峰_百度空间_http://hi.baidu.com/zhangjieblog